problemy z wine w PLD
Boski Cinek
boski_cinek w o2.pl
Śro, 16 Lip 2003, 20:50:33 CEST
Cze!
Mam taki problem: wine pod PLD (obojetnie jaka wersja-probowalem 2
pakietow i sam kompilowalem) przy probie uruchomienia oddaje blad:
wine: relocation error: /usr/X11R6/lib/libntdll.dll.so: undefined
symbol: __wine_dbg_vprintf
$strace wine wywala:
execve("/usr/X11R6/bin/wine", ["wine"], [/* 27 vars */]) = 0
uname({sys="Linux", node="pldmachine", ...}) = 0
brk(0) = 0x804d6e8
open("/etc/ld.so.preload", O_RDONLY) = -1 ENOENT (No such file or
directory)
open("/etc/ld.so.cache", O_RDONLY) = 3
fstat64(0x3, 0xbf7feee4) = 0
old_mmap(NULL, 44790, PROT_READ, MAP_PRIVATE, 3, 0) = 0x40016000
close(3) = 0
open("/usr/X11R6/lib/libntdll.dll.so",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\0P\3\000"...,
1024) = 1024
fstat64(0x3, 0xbf7fef34) = 0
old_mmap(NULL, 934696,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40021000
mprotect(0x400e8000, 119592, PROT_NONE) = 0
old_mmap(0x400e8000, 28672,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0xc6000) = 0x400e8000
old_mmap(0x400ef000, 90920,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x400ef000
close(3) = 0
open("/lib/libwine.so",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\20\17\0"...,
1024) = 1024
fstat64(0x3, 0xbf7fef24) = 0
old_mmap(NULL, 88416,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40106000
mprotect(0x40109000, 76128, PROT_NONE) = 0
old_mmap(0x40109000,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0x2000) = 0x40109000
old_mmap(0x4010a000, 72032,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4010a000
close(3) = 0
open("/lib/libwine_unicode.so",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\220\32"...,
1024) = 1024
fstat64(0x3, 0xbf7fef14) = 0
old_mmap(NULL, 816564,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x4011c000
mprotect(0x401e2000, 5556, PROT_NONE) = 0
old_mmap(0x401e2000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0xc5000) = 0x401e2000
close(3) = 0
open("/lib/libm.so.6",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\0I\0\000"...,
1024) = 1024
fstat64(0x3, 0xbf7fef04) = 0
old_mmap(NULL, 139380,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x401e4000
mprotect(0x40205000, 4212, PROT_NONE) = 0
old_mmap(0x40205000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0x20000) = 0x40205000
close(3) = 0
open("/lib/libc.so.6",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\230\333"...,
1024) = 1024
fstat64(0x3, 0xbf7feef4) = 0
old_mmap(NULL, 1221024,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40207000
mprotect(0x40327000, 41376, PROT_NONE) = 0
old_mmap(0x40327000, 24576,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0x11f000) = 0x40327000
old_mmap(0x4032d000, 16800, PROT_READ|PROT_WRITE,
MAP_PRIVATE|MAP_FIXED|MAP_ANONYMOUS, -1, 0) = 0x4032d000
close(3) = 0
open("/lib/libdl.so.2", O_RDONLY) = 3
read(3, "\177ELF\1\1\1\0\0\0\0\0\0\0\0\0\3\0\3\0\1\0\0\0\330\34"...,
1024) = 1024
fstat64(0x3, 0xbf7fee14) = 0
old_mmap(NULL, 4096,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_ANONYMOUS,
-1, 0) = 0x40332000
old_mmap(NULL, 12388, PROT_READ|PROT_EXEC, MAP_PRIVATE, 3, 0) = 0x40333000
mprotect(0x40335000, 4196, PROT_NONE) = 0
old_mmap(0x40335000, 8192, PROT_READ|PROT_WRITE, MAP_PRIVATE|MAP_FIXED,
3, 0x1000) = 0x40335000
close(3) = 0
mprotect(0x40021000, 815104, PROT_READ|PROT_WRITE) = 0
writev(2, [{"wine", 4}, {": ", 2}, {"relocation error", 16}, {": ", 2},
{"/usr/X11R6/lib/libntdll.dll.so", 30}, {": ", 2}, {"undefined symbol:
__wine_dbg_vpr"..., 36}, {"", 0}, {"", 0}, {"\n", 1}], 10wine:
relocation error: /usr/X11R6/lib/libntdll.dll.so: undefined symbol:
__wine_dbg_vprintf
) = 93
_exit(127) = ?
Co z tym zrobic?? Da sie cos w ogole? Ma ktos jakies pomysly? Przydalby
mi sie ten emulator czasami (VirtualDub np.). Troche zgaduje, ale moze
to cos z glibc?
$rpm -qa|grep wine
wine-programs-20020710-3
wine-20020710-3
wine-devel-20020710-3
$rpm -qa|grep glibc
glibc-pic-2.2.5-23
glibc-profile-2.2.5-23
glibc-devel-2.2.5-23
glibc-2.2.5-23
--
Pozdrawiam
|3 0 $ |< ! < i N e |<
------------------------------------------------------------------------
"Najsprawiedliwsza opinia o większości kobiet
jest obrazą dla ich wyjątków." (A. Świętochowski)
------------------------------------------------------------------------
Więcej informacji o liście dyskusyjnej pld-users-pl